Key Laws and Regulations (e.g., HIPAA, GDPR)

Legal frameworks such as the Health Insurance Portability and Accountability Act (HIPAA) and the General Data Protection Regulation (GDPR) establish foundational standards for data privacy in health regulation. These laws set specific requirements for the collection, storage, and sharing of health data to protect individual privacy rights.

HIPAA primarily governs healthcare providers, insurers, and their affiliates within the United States. It mandates the safeguarding of protected health information (PHI) through privacy rules, security standards, and breach notification protocols. Conversely, GDPR, enforced across the European Union, applies more broadly to any entity processing personal data, including health information, emphasizing transparency and individual consent.

Both laws significantly influence how public health systems manage health data. They create legal obligations for data security, impose penalties for violations, and promote accountability. State and Federal Data Privacy Standards

State and federal data privacy standards establish legal requirements designed to protect health information across different jurisdictions. These standards aim to balance the accessibility of health data with the need for confidentiality and security.

Key laws include the Health Insurance Portability and Accountability Act (HIPAA) at the federal level, which sets strict guidelines for protected health information (PHI). At the state level, regulations vary; some states enforce stricter privacy laws, such as California’s Confidentiality of Medical Information Act (CMIA).

Compliance often involves implementing measures like data encryption, access controls, and regular audits. Certain laws also specify reporting obligations for data breaches and penalties for violations. Use of Blockchain and Advanced Security Measures

The use of blockchain technology in health regulation enhances data security by providing a decentralized ledger for storing health data. This approach minimizes risks of hacking and unauthorized access, ensuring the integrity and transparency of sensitive health information.

Blockchain’s inherent features such as immutability and cryptographic hashing make it highly resistant to tampering and data corruption. These advanced security measures guarantee that once health data is recorded, it cannot be altered without detection, promoting data integrity within public health systems.

Moreover, blockchain enables secure data sharing among authorized stakeholders by implementing smart contracts and permissioned access. This controlled sharing maintains compliance with data privacy in health regulation, fostering trust among patients, providers, and regulators.

While blockchain presents promising solutions, its adoption also faces challenges such as scalability, regulatory uncertainty, and technological complexity. Case Studies of Data Privacy in Health Regulation

Several notable case studies highlight the importance of data privacy in health regulation, demonstrating both successes and ongoing challenges. A prominent example is the U.S. Department of Health and Human Services’ enforcement actions under HIPAA, where violations due to unsecured data led to significant fines and reinforced the need for strict data safeguards in health systems.

Another case involves the European Union’s GDPR enforcement, which prompted healthcare organizations to overhaul data handling practices. Non-compliance resulted in substantial penalties, emphasizing the importance of adhering to international data privacy standards within health regulation frameworks.

Additionally, recent issues with COVID-19 contact tracing apps brought attention to balancing public health needs with data privacy. Some jurisdictions faced scrutiny for inadequate data security measures or lack of transparency, illustrating the real-world consequences of insufficient safeguards in health data management.
